Tottenham fans will love what Xavi Simons has said after training with his new Spurs teammates for the first time.The Dutchman was announced as a Tottenham signing a few days before the end of the transfer window, and Simons got a fantastic reception from Spurs fans ahead of the club’s 1-0 loss to Bournemouth.However, with the international break following his arrival at N17, the 22-year-old has had to wait nearly two weeks to meet and train with his new teammates for the first time.Simons had an outing to forget against Poland during the international break, coming under criticism from the Dutch media, but he is evidently raring to go at his new club.Credit: @thefrederikkejensen / InstagramXavi Simons reacts after first Tottenham training at Hotspur WayThe former RB Leipzig man will be looking to acclimate quickly to his new surroundings, and Spurs fans will be hoping that he can hit the ground running.Apart from Micky van de Ven, Simons also knows another Tottenham man very well, having played alongside Wilson Odobert for the PSG youth sides, and the pair’s presence at the club should make the transition easier for the midfielder.The 22-year-old is clearly excited to get going, taking to social media after his first training session to write: “happy boyyyyy”.
